The Castle Lager Rugby Championship

A vital component of the Castle Lager Rugby Championship, this encounter transcends just being a game; it holds the status of a historic event in the [international rugby](https://capetown.today/kwazulu-natals-resilience-in-the-face-of-adversity/) union competition. The championship showcases four formidable teams – Argentina, Australia, South Africa, and New Zealand. The Springboks, representing South Africa, won the championship in 2019 for the first time since 2009, a feat highlighted by bonus points against Australia in Johannesburg and Argentina in Pretoria.

Springboks’ Upcoming Matches and Ticket Information

However, the showdown at DHL Stadium isn’t the only event on the Springboks’ packed agenda. In 2024, their home test schedule includes encounters against Ireland, Portugal, New Zealand, and Argentina at various venues, including Loftus Versfeld in Pretoria, Hollywoodbets Kings Park in Durban, and the Emirates Airline Park in Johannesburg. Each of these matches carries significant weight in terms of importance, strategy, and historical relevance, paving the way for an exhilarating year of rugby.
